Joel James Sieracki
Joel James Sieracki, 59, of Joliet, Illinois, passed away on Sunday, July 27, 2025.
He attended St Mary Magaline and Joliet Catholic High School class of 1984.
He is survived by his loving parents, James and Margot Sieracki, who were the cornerstone of his life. He is also survived by his aunt Rose White and her husband David, aunts Jane Sieracki and Carol Johnson, numerous cherished cousins, nieces, and nephews, and his beloved life partner, Donna Farber. Joel also leaves behind his friend Heather Franks and many dear friends, including his model train club companions Tim Alund and Bryan Moran. He is also survived his lifelong best friend Paul Turnbough, with whom he shared many fond memories, including their early days working at McDonald's in New Lenox.
He was preceded in death by his brother Jeffrey Sieracki, uncles Bill and Joe Sieracki, aunts Mary Welch, Yvonne Blackford, and Ruth Williams.
Joel was a man of many interests and hobbies. He was a lifelong Green Bay Packers fan and a die-hard Chicago Cubs supporter. He enjoyed bowling, golfing, and bicycle rides. He also had a deep passion for music, having performed as a vocalist in the band Rat Salad. A dedicated train enthusiast, Joel collected model trains, photographed real trains, and was an active member of the Elmhurst Model Railroad Club.
For over 30 years, Joel worked diligently as a manager at Liberty Flag, where his work ethic and leadership were admired by colleagues and customers alike. Joel will be remembered for his unwavering loyalty, quiet humor, and the deep love he held for his family, friends, and hobbies.
He will be deeply missed by all who had the privilege of knowing him.
In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to Our Lady of Perpetual Help Church in Joel's memory.
A memorial visitation in honor of Joel's life will be held on Saturday, August 2, 2025, from 9:30 a.m. until 11:30 a.m., at Our Lady of Perpetual Help Parish – St. Mary Magdalene Catholic Church, located at 201 S. Briggs Street, Joliet, IL. A Funeral Mass will follow immediately at 11:30 a.m. Cremation rites have been accorded.
